Stephenson Family Tree » Sir Nicholas Pelham (1514-1560)

Personal data Sir Nicholas Pelham 

  • He was born in the year 1514 in Laughton, Sussex, England.
  • He died on December 15, 1560 in Laughton, Sussex, England, he was 46 years old.
  • A child of William Pelham and Mary Carew
  • This information was last updated on October 18, 2023.

Household of Sir Nicholas Pelham

He is married to Anne Sackville.

They got married about 1541 at St John The Baptist, Lewes, Sussex, England.


Child(ren):

  1. Sir Thomas Pelham  ± 1540-1624 
  2. John Pelham  1537-1580 
  3. Anne Pelham  1538-1571
  4. Mary Pelham  1540-????
  5. Nicholas Pelham  1541-????
  6. Edward Pelham  ± 1543-????
  7. Elizabeth Pelham  1545-????
  8. Robert Pelham  ± 1551-????
